Awfully chocolate was started with one mission, and one mission only: selling just one cake, a plain dark dark chocolate cake which was rich in flavor yet moist and light. They wanted to bring back chocolate cake in its most authentic form. A simple dark chocolate cake between layers of dark chocolate fudge. Something not too sweet yet keeps you wanting more. From selling only three types of dark chocolate cake, it has expanded its menu to various kinds of desserts and cakes. A humble shop located in Katong back in 1998, has now become Singapore’s well-loved, familiar household name, chain of chocolate shops. Even as their popularity increases, they insist on handcrafting all their products and do not try to follow trends, which as we all know, is volatile and ever-changing. They stick to what they know best and this is how they have managed to stay at one of the top spots of Singaporean’s well-loved dessert chains in Singapore and recently started cake delivery Singapore.

Best Sellers
Chocolate Praline Cake
The chocolate praline cake is a heavenly sin you would want to indulge in everyday. Looks simple, and tastes really good. The chocolate melts in your mouth, tantalising your tastebuds and is an explosive adventure in your mouth. This beautifully elegant cake has dark chocolate cake with praline hazelnut and lightly crunchy feuilletine. It remains a bestseller at Awfully Chocolate due to its pure chocolate goodness.
Caramel Brittle and Sea Salt Chocolate Cake
Although the saltiness of the sea salt was not as patent as we’d prefer, the intense flavour of chocolate and fudgy texture made up for it. The natural high of sea salt combined with caramel is beautifully mixed with 60% dark chocolate ganache with layers of soft chocolate cake. The morsels of caramel brittle and rich salted caramel adds a whole new element to the gorgeously created cake.
Super Stacked Chocolate Cake
Their Super Stacked Chocolate Cake is inspired by the traditional Southeast Asian Lapis Cake that is dear to many Singaporeans. It’s much denser and richer than the All Chocolate, so much so that you need only a few forks to fulfil even the greatest chocolate cravings. That’s probably why they only sell it in slices at the store. However, if you’re feeling for a chocolate overload, it is also available in a full cake which would definitely hit the spot.
Original Cakes
You can’t go to Awfully Chocolate and not try their original cakes. That was and still is their main selling point, the reason behind their success. Their dark chocolate multi-layer cake just melts in your mouth. It is really hard to avoid the multi-layered dark chocolate cake with its alternative layers of cake and chocolate.
Super rich, moist and not too sweet, their original cakes offer various different options to choose from. The All Chocolate Cake and Chocolate Banana Cake are the best-sellers so if you’re not sure what to go for, these are the ones you should definitely try first. They also have a Chocolate Rum and Cherry Cake for those who might prefer to try something different.
